Understanding Cargo Storage Containers
Cargo storage containers, commonly understood as shipping containers, are big, robust units developed to help with the transport and storage of products. They are mainly made from steel and have particular standardized dimensions, making them stackable and easy to transport through ship, truck, or train.

Security: Built from long lasting steel, cargo containers are resistant to theft and vandalism. Many containers come geared up with lock systems for added security.

Weather condition Resistance: Designed to sustain severe climate condition, cargo containers safeguard their contents from rain, wind, and extreme temperature levels.

Cost-Effectiveness: Renting or acquiring a [Buy Used Shipping Containers](https://kanban.xsitepool.tu-freiberg.de/s/r1nZOIrtZg) shipping container can be considerably more affordable than traditional self-storage systems, particularly for long-term needs.

Versatility: Cargo containers can serve numerous functions, from mobile workplaces to pop-up retail spaces, making them suitable for different industries.

Portability: Containers can be easily transferred, whether throughout cross countries via freight or in your area by truck, permitting flexible storage solutions.

Eco-Friendly Options: Reusing shipping containers for storage or construction can be a sustainable alternative compared to traditional building materials.
Common Uses of Cargo Storage Containers
The applications for cargo storage containers are large. Here are some typical uses:

Industries: Cargo containers are basic in shipping products throughout the globe. They assist facilitate sell markets such as production, farming, and durable goods.

Construction Sites: Temporary storage for equipment and materials on construction sites helps keep jobs arranged and protected.

Retail: Many services transform cargo containers into special retail spaces or pop-up stores, using an unique shopping experience.

Residential: Homeowners have increasingly turned to shipping containers for innovative housing solutions, consisting of small homes and backyard offices.

Emergency Services: In times of disaster, cargo containers can offer needed storage for emergency products and devices.
Picking the Right Container
Choosing the ideal cargo storage container requires mindful factor to consider of numerous factors. Some important aspects to bear in mind consist of:

Purpose: Define what you mean to use the container for-- storage, transport, domestic, or business purposes?

Size: Match the container's dimensions to your particular requirements. Think about future growth and whether a larger size might be needed.

Condition: Decide between new or [Used Shipping Containers](https://mcintyre-cline-4.technetbloggers.de/are-you-responsible-for-the-shipping-container-leasing-budget-10-unfortunate-ways-to-spend-your-money) containers. New containers offer higher resilience, while used ones may be more cost-effective.

Ease of access: Think about how typically you will access the container and whether ease of gain access to is a priority.

Location: Determine where the container will be placed and look for any local guidelines or zoning limitations.
